The right pump for your pond!
The pump you choose is based on the size of your pond and the pumping capacity in gallons per hour (gph). The pump should circulate the entire volume of the pond at least every two hours. For example, if you have a 1,000-gallon pond, you need a pump that handles at least 500 gph. When in doubt, you should purchase a slightly more powerful pump. You can always slow or divert the flow of a pump, but you can’t increase it.

The Tetra Pond Water Garden Pump is a versatile pump that can power waterfalls, filters, and fountain heads. Create a beautiful water feature within your pond by powering it with a reliable pump. Reliable magnetic technology provides energy efficient pumping to your pond. Adapters are included: 1inch ID. This energy efficient pump comes with a 3 year limited warranty. This large pump works with 500-1000 gallons and is 1000 GPH. The higher the water is pumped above the pond surface, the less flow will result. Waterfall widths are approximately 1 in wide for every 100 GPH. For submersible use only. 12 foot power cord.

A few reminders: First, as you increase the pressure head ie. the vertical distance that you want to pump the water, the flow rate drops off. They show on the packaging how much flow is lost per vertical distance. This must be taken into account when you're choosing a pump. As an example, if you need 325 GPH of water flow, you would need a larger pump to achieve that flow rate if your pressure head is a foot or more.
Second, the plastic hose adapter should be handled carefully so you don't snap it off accidentally. It hasn't happened with any of these pumps, but I have a different brand where it happened. It is, after all, plastic. When you place a hose over it, try to gently slip it on. What I've found helpful is to gently heat the end of the hose with a lighter to soften the plastic hose so it will slip over the adapter easily. Once the hose cools, it will stay put, though you should slip a stainless steel hose clamp over the hose/adapter to ensure it stays in place.
Lastly, I run my pumps in an aquaponics system and it can handle uneaten food and solid fish waste easily without getting plugged. However, I keep the tanks covered with tarps to block out a lot of light so no algae grows in my system, and also netting to prevent leaves and other debris from falling into the tank, and also to prevent fish from jumping out! This means that I don't usually have problems with anything solid plugging the pump. If you plan to use this pump for an outdoor pond, remember that plugging of the pump can be an issue. I think they sell pre-filters to help with this but you'll have to do your own research on that.
